[v1,23/24] pc-bios/s390-ccw: Handle secure boot with multiple boot devices

The current approach to enabling secure boot relies on providing
-secure-boot and -boot-certificates options, which apply to all boot
devices.

With the possibility of multiple boot devices, secure boot expects all
provided devices to be supported and eligible (e.g.,
virtio-blk/virtio-scsi using the SCSI scheme).

If multiple boot devices are provided and include an unsupported (e.g.,
ECKD, VFIO) or a non-eligible (e.g., Net) device, the boot process will
terminate with an error logged to the console.
